The Myth of Diosgenin Conversion
The central claim that yams can balance hormones is based on the presence of a plant compound called diosgenin. This steroidal saponin is a significant ingredient in many wild yam varieties. In a laboratory setting, scientists can chemically convert diosgenin into active steroid hormones like progesterone and estrogen. This process, which revolutionized hormone therapy, led to the assumption that the human body could perform the same conversion internally when yams are consumed.
The Lack of Human Conversion
Contrary to this popular belief, the human body does not have the necessary enzymes to convert diosgenin into progesterone or other steroid hormones. When yams are eaten, the diosgenin passes through the digestive system without being transformed into active human hormones. This scientific reality is a critical point that debunks the idea that simply eating yams will directly regulate your hormone levels. This misunderstanding has been dubbed "the yam scam" by some medical professionals in reference to misleading products.
Yams and Menopause: What the Research Says
Much of the interest in yams for hormonal health centers on menopause. While some studies have explored the effects of yam consumption on menopausal women, the results are mixed and limited.
In one 30-day study, postmenopausal women who ate yams experienced increases in blood levels of estrone and estradiol, two estrogen hormones. However, the exact mechanism behind this change is not fully understood, and the study did not find significant changes in other hormones.
Conversely, a six-month study on the use of topical wild yam cream found very little effect on menopausal symptoms like hot flashes and night sweats compared to a placebo. The scientific evidence supporting wild yam's effectiveness for symptoms of PMS, infertility, and low libido is also generally considered insufficient.
The Nutritional Benefits of Yams Beyond Hormones
While the hormonal claims are largely unsubstantiated, yams are still a highly nutritious food that can contribute to overall health. Their benefits come from their rich nutrient profile, not from magically balancing hormones.
- Packed with Vitamins and Minerals: Yams are an excellent source of vitamin C, vitamin B6, manganese, and potassium. Vitamin C acts as a powerful antioxidant, while manganese is crucial for metabolism and bone health.
- High in Fiber: The high fiber content in yams, including a type called glucomannan, can help with blood sugar control by slowing glucose absorption. Fiber also promotes digestive health and feelings of fullness, which can support weight management.
- Rich in Antioxidants: Yams contain antioxidants that can combat inflammation, which is linked to chronic diseases like heart disease and diabetes. Test-tube studies have shown that extracts from Chinese yams can inhibit liver tumor growth due to their antioxidant properties.
How Diet Supports Hormonal Health (Realistically)
Instead of relying on a single food for a hormonal cure, a balanced diet is the cornerstone of supporting the body's endocrine system. The nutrients from various food groups provide the raw materials needed for hormone production and regulation.
- Healthy Fats: Crucial for producing hormones like estrogen and testosterone. Sources include avocados, nuts, seeds, and fatty fish like salmon.
- Protein: Provides amino acids that are the building blocks for hormones. Include lean meats, eggs, legumes, and quinoa in your diet.
- Fiber-Rich Foods: Helps with estrogen regulation and gut health, which is essential for hormone metabolism. Cruciferous vegetables like broccoli and leafy greens are excellent choices.
Yams and Hormone Claims: Traditional vs. Scientific View
To better understand the discrepancy, consider the different perspectives on yams and hormonal balance.
| Feature | Traditional Beliefs | Modern Scientific View |
|---|---|---|
| Mechanism | The body converts diosgenin from yams into progesterone and estrogen. | The human body lacks the enzymes to convert diosgenin into human hormones. |
| Effectiveness for Menopause | Provides natural relief for hot flashes, mood swings, and night sweats. | Evidence is inconsistent; a study on oral yams showed minor estrogen-related effects, but topical creams showed little benefit. |
| Application | Consuming yams or using wild yam creams. | Not a reliable method for hormonal balance. A well-rounded diet is recommended instead. |
| Scientific Support | Based on anecdotal evidence and historical use. | Backed by clinical studies and understanding of human biochemistry. |
Hormonal Support Through Food: A Practical List
For those seeking to support their hormonal health through diet, focusing on nutrient-dense, whole foods is the most reliable strategy. A comprehensive approach, rather than focusing on a single ingredient, is key.
- Leafy Greens: Provide magnesium, which helps soothe muscles and regulate hormones.
- Cruciferous Vegetables: Support liver detoxification, which helps process and eliminate excess estrogen.
- Avocados and Fatty Fish: Rich in omega-3 fatty acids, which play a role in hormone production and reducing inflammation.
- Nuts and Seeds: Excellent source of healthy fats and micronutrients like zinc and magnesium. Flaxseeds, in particular, contain lignans that may help regulate estrogen levels.
- Fermented Foods: Support a healthy gut microbiome, which is crucial for hormone metabolism and overall health.

Conclusion
While yams are a healthy and nutritious addition to any diet, the idea that eating them can directly balance hormones is a persistent myth not supported by modern science. The human body cannot convert diosgenin into active hormones. For effective hormonal support, a balanced diet rich in healthy fats, proteins, and fiber, along with healthy lifestyle habits, remains the most scientifically sound approach.
